Have I been lucky so far?
St Petersburg - lived there for 3 mths, loved it, beautiful if rickety.
Long boat trip St Pete - Moscow I've never done but apparently it's recommended.
Moscow - lived there for 2 yrs during the wild 90s. Like London or NY, it's a biiiig city.
Hong Kong - 4 hectic days April 97 before the handover to see the island and Territories. Nice, but I don't feel I need to go back.
Great Wall of China - one day out of Beijing, an hour taxi ride, see it - yeah, pretty impressive - don't need to go back. Seems there's 2 choices - the restored parts near Beijing, which are v.touristy, or the crumbling (and less impressive?) parts further away.
New Zealand - 2 week car tour at Christmas 96 with a Kiwi friend in a Fiat X1/9. Loved it, I'd move out there if it wasn't so far away from everything else.
Thailand - honeymoon a couple of years ago for 3 weeks. Loved it, want to return.
